relaxvideo wrote on 11/23/2021, 1:59 PM

So i checked those files, and all has AC3 audio track.

That is the problem. If i convert the track to AAC, and copy the video track with AVIDEMUX, it works.

So:

- any solution to import mp4 with ac3 audio track in VMS PE 11?

- if not, why not import the video only? it's compatible..
